How to Choose?

Read on for some of the critical things to consider when trying to decide on your purchase:

How important is flavor to you?

If this is the most important factor — as it typically is for our review team — then focus on flavor and commit to learning how to brew best with whatever device you choose. Pick a brewer that helps coffee realize its full potential instead of masking or ruining it. Dial in a recipe and system before you head out on a camping or backpacking trip so that you’ll be that much more likely to have the perfect cup every time. Or wing it and perfect your brewing style on the fly with the recognition that your first few rounds might taste a little sub-par.

How many people do you want to be able to serve?

Do you need a coffee maker for solo backpacking trips, or do you tend to go car-camping with a big group? Does it make sense for everyone to use their own separate brewers or to have one that can accommodate everyone easily and efficiently?

How easy is the brewer to use?

Does the brewer come with a ton of fiddly parts to mind? How easy is the brewing process? What filters or other accessories might you need to buy? Is it easy to clean? You can use our review to assess your preferences for managing easy vs. involved recipes, bare-bones brewers vs. those with extra accessories, and whether clean-up is a straightforward or involved process. All of this is key to making sure you’re excited to use your new brewer.

Do you need the lightest possible method?

Are you trying to shave grams for an upcoming backpacking trip? If you’re looking for a brewing device for backpacking or other weight-conscious activities, be sure to pay attention to this and triangulate between the other metrics that are important to you.

Do you need a compact brewer because space is at a premium?

If you’re looking for a brewer that occupies minimal space in your pack or kitchen bin, then take extra note of size and weight. Consider how packable the brewer is and whether it will work with your current setup.
